Switched Mode Power Supplies Market Outlook

The global switched mode power supplies (SMPS) market is projected to reach a value of approximately USD 50 billion by 2035, growing at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of around 7% during the forecast period of 2025 to 2035. The increasing demand for efficient power conversion solutions in various sectors, including consumer electronics, industrial applications, and automotive, is a significant driving force behind this growth. Moreover, the rising trend towards renewable energy sources and the growing adoption of electric vehicles necessitate the use of advanced power supply technologies to manage energy efficiently. Additionally, technological advancements in semiconductor materials, such as Gallium Nitride (GaN) and Silicon Carbide (SiC), are expected to further enhance the efficiency and performance of SMPS, consequently boosting their market penetration. Increased focus on energy conservation and sustainability measures by governments and organizations worldwide is also expected to play a pivotal role in propelling the market forward.

By Product Type

AC/DC Converters:

AC/DC converters are a fundamental product type within the switched mode power supplies market, designed to convert alternating current (AC) into direct current (DC). These converters are widely used in various electronic devices, including power adapters for laptops and mobile chargers. The demand for compact and lightweight power supplies has significantly boosted the growth of AC/DC converters, as they offer high efficiency and reliability. Additionally, advancements in switching technologies have enhanced their performance, making them suitable for a diverse range of applications, from consumer electronics to industrial machinery. As the trend towards miniaturization continues, AC/DC converters are expected to gain more traction in the market.

DC/DC Converters:

DC/DC converters play a crucial role in regulating voltage levels and ensuring efficient power conversion in applications where a DC source is required. These converters are especially prevalent in battery-operated devices, automotive applications, and telecommunications equipment, where reliable and stable power supply is essential. The increasing prevalence of portable electronics, coupled with the growth of electric vehicles, has fueled the demand for DC/DC converters. Their ability to efficiently step up or step down voltage levels while maintaining minimal power loss makes them indispensable in modern power management systems. As technology advances, the efficiency and versatility of DC/DC converters continue to enhance their market appeal.

DC/AC Converters:

DC/AC converters, commonly known as inverters, are essential for converting DC power into AC power, allowing for the integration of DC sources, such as batteries and solar panels, into the AC power grid. The increasing adoption of renewable energy sources, particularly solar energy, is a significant factor driving the growth of DC/AC converters. As more households and businesses invest in solar power systems, the need for efficient inverters becomes paramount for optimizing energy utilization and ensuring seamless connectivity to the grid. Additionally, the advancements in inverter technology, including improved efficiency and smart grid capabilities, are expected to further propel the market for DC/AC converters in the coming years.

By Ingredient Type

Silicon Carbide:

Silicon carbide (SiC) is gaining prominence in the switched mode power supplies market due to its superior properties, including high thermal conductivity and efficiency at high voltages. SiC devices are particularly advantageous for high-power applications, as they can operate at elevated temperatures and reduce energy losses during power conversion. The growing adoption of SiC in electric vehicles, renewable energy systems, and industrial applications is driving demand for SMPS that utilize this material. As industries seek to improve efficiency and reduce their carbon footprint, the integration of silicon carbide technology in SMPS is expected to expand significantly, resulting in a more sustainable energy landscape.

Gallium Nitride:

Gallium nitride (GaN) is another emerging ingredient type in the switched mode power supplies market, known for providing high efficiency and fast switching capabilities. GaN technology enables smaller and lighter power supplies without compromising performance, making it especially appealing for consumer electronics and portable devices. The increasing demand for compact and energy-efficient power solutions is propelling the adoption of GaN-based SMPS in various applications. Furthermore, advancements in GaN technology are paving the way for innovative power supply designs that can cater to the evolving needs of industries, enhancing the overall competitiveness of this ingredient type in the market.

Silicon:

Silicon remains a widely used material in the switched mode power supplies market due to its longstanding reliability and efficiency in power conversion applications. Silicon-based SMPS are prevalent across various sectors, including consumer electronics, industrial automation, and automotive applications. The established infrastructure and manufacturing processes for silicon-based devices make them a cost-effective solution for many applications. As industries continue to evolve, the demand for silicon-based SMPS will persist, although the competition from advanced materials like SiC and GaN is likely to intensify. Manufacturers are continually working to enhance the performance and efficiency of silicon-based power supplies, ensuring their relevance in the ever-changing market landscape.
